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Kongokusimanse | alpine draba |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Tier) | Plantae (Pflanzen)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ordatiere) |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) |
| Class | Mammalia (Säugetiere)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Carnivora (Raubtiere) | Brassicales (Kreuzblütlerartige) |
| Family | Herpestidae | Brassicaceae |
| Genus | Crossarchus | Draba |
| Species | Crossarchus alexandri | Draba alpina |
